Modi says India as G20 host will be inclusive and invites African Union to become permanent members



NEW DELHI – Indian Prime Minister Narendra Modi mentioned the rustic’s position as the G20 host this year would center of attention on highlighting the troubles of the creating global, and has proposed the African Union to become permanent members of the discussion board.

“We have a vision of inclusiveness and with that vision, we have invited the African Union to become permanent members of the G20,” Modi mentioned on Sunday as he addressed the Business 20 Summit in New Delhi.

The B20 is an trade tournament and a part of the summit of the 20 main wealthy and creating countries, which will be hosted within the Indian capital subsequent month.

Over 3 days, trade and coverage leaders from world wide have mentioned issues like development resilient provide chains, virtual transformation, debt misery dealing with creating international locations and how to advance on local weather exchange objectives. Their suggestions will be shared with the G20 governments, organizers mentioned.

As host of the G20 this yr, India has struggled to bridge the diversities amongst member international locations over the struggle in Ukraine. None of the several meetings held within the nation has succeeded in generating a verbal exchange, sparking questions over whether or not the leaders assembly subsequent month will damage the impasse.

Instead, India has persistently appealed for the fractured grouping to succeed in consensus on problems that disproportionately impact creating international locations, or the so-called Global South. They come with unsustainable debt ranges, inflation and the specter of local weather exchange, even supposing the wider East-West cut up over Ukraine can’t be resolved.

A key a part of that technique is bringing the African Union into the G20 fold, analysts say.

“When India assumed the G20 presidency last December, we were acutely conscious that most of the Global South would not be at the table when we meet,” said External Affairs Minister Subrahmanyam Jaishankar. “This mattered very much because the really urgent problems are those faced by them. … And India, itself so much a part of the Global South, could not stand by and let that happen.”

He mentioned the G20 has thus far deliberated on emerging debt, sustainable construction, local weather motion and meals safety, amongst different problems that impact low to middle-income international locations. “The core mandate of the G20 is to promote economic growth and development. This cannot advance if the crucial concerns of the Global South are not addressed,” Jaishankar added.

The three-day convention in New Delhi was once additionally attended through ministers and policymakers from different G20 international locations, together with the United Kingdom and India’s regional rival, China.

On Friday, China’s Vice Commerce Minister Wang Shouwen mentioned industry between the 2 neighboring international locations, whose relations have been strained after fatal border clashes in 2020, was once rising speedy. He added that India was once welcome to sign up for the Regional Comprehensive Economic Partnership, a China-centered Asian industry bloc that was once shaped final yr.

Piyush Goyal, India’s minister of trade and trade, mentioned that becoming a member of the bloc would have greater industry between the 2 Asian giants, however it could have additionally greater the industry deficit.

“We just can’t seem to understand the kind of pricing, the kind of cost at which you are supplying goods. It’s a matter that I think all the ministers would like to know. How you can supply goods at less than the raw material costs?”

India’s industry deficit with China is the easiest of any nation, and stood at $101.28 billion in 2022, in accordance to legit knowledge.
